Ban Huai Thalaeng weather in June

In June, Ban Huai Thalaeng sees average daytime highs of 34°C and overnight lows near 26°C, with 134 mm of rain across 21 wet days and about 12.9 hours of daylight. It is the 4th-warmest and 5th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 34°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 2% of the time in June, and the air most often feels oppressive.

Daylight stretches from about 12 h 48 min at the start of June to 12 h 54 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, June is Ban Huai Thalaeng's 10th-clearest and 5th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Ban Huai Thalaeng's year-round climate.

Temperature in June

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 34°C through the month.

A typical June day in Ban Huai Thalaeng reaches about 34°C in the afternoon and slips back to 26°C overnight — a 8°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 32°C and 36°C. Set against its neighbours, June runs on par with May and about 1°C warmer than July.

Clear-sky midday UV in June peaks around 12 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.

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Ban Huai Thalaeng peaks around August 13 at about 14 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near November 21 at about 8 (very high).

The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.

Air quality in Ban Huai Thalaeng in June

GoodModeratePoorUnhealthyVery unhealthy

Average fine-particle pollution (PM2.5) through the year — so you can see where June falls, not just the annual average.

Air quality in Ban Huai Thalaeng is worst in March — around 46 µg/m³ PM2.5 (poor), about 2.2× the cleanest month (June, 20 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Ban Huai Thalaeng?

Ban Huai Thalaeng sits at 15.0°N, 102.7°E, 195 m above sea level, in Thailand. The nearest listed city is Nang Rong, 41 km away.

Topography around Ban Huai Thalaeng

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Ban Huai Thalaeng.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Ban Huai Thalaeng has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 31 m around an average of 194 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 84 m; within 80 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 352 m.

The land around Ban Huai Thalaeng is covered by cropland (69%) and trees (21%) within 3 km, cropland (84%) within 16 km, and cropland (80%) within 80 km.
